Year: 1994
Runtime: 141 min
Language: English
Director: James Cameron
Budget: $115M
Arnold Schwarzenegger plays Harry Tasker, a seemingly ordinary salesman who leads a secret life as a skilled spy. When a mission to thwart a dangerous terrorist, Aziz, goes wrong, Harry finds himself in a perilous situation. He must use his expertise to rescue his wife, who has been taken hostage, and avert a potential global crisis. Simultaneously, he confronts challenges within his own marriage, adding complexity to his high-stakes mission and personal life.
